WhatsApp: +86 18221755073Specific gravity: 2.9 – 4.3; Density: 2.7 – 4.3 g/cm3; Formation. Limonite is a common iron ore, which forms the coloring matter in different types of soils. It usually forms from the hydration of hematite and magnetite, from the oxidation and hydration of iron rich sulfide minerals. It is often the major iron component in lateritic soils.

WhatsApp: +86 18221755073The specific gravity of iron ore is higher than its gangue. The specific gravity of common iron ores are given with iron percentage in it. (Table 2). The common earthy impurities or gangue attached with iron ores have lower specific gravity like, Calcite/ Limestone (2.70-2.75), Gibbsite (2.67), Clay/Shale (2.65), Quartz & Calcite (2.35). Thus ...

WhatsApp: +86 18221755073Limonite forms through the chemical weathering of iron-bearing minerals in soil and sedimentary rocks, and is often associated with other iron oxides such as hematite and goethite. Limonite has a variety of physical properties, including a dull luster, a hardness of 4-5 on the Mohs scale, and a specific gravity of 2.7-4.3.

WhatsApp: +86 18221755073The reciprocal of specific gravity is specific volume. A more convenient form of specific volume for use in mill calculations is cubic-feet-per-ton (C.F.P.T.); specific gravity = 32/ C.F.P.T. and C.F.P.T. = 32/ SG. WhatsApp: +86 18221755073Specific gravity, ratio of the density of a substance to that of a standard substance. Solids and liquids are often compared with water at 4 C, which has a density of 1.0 kg per liter. Gases are often compared with dry air, having a density of 1.29 grams per liter (1.29 ounces per cubic foot) under standard conditions.
